Singing section update to our members..

 

Hello all,

 

We are writing to you today to bring you some great news.

 

Wor Hyem 1892 are awaiting singing section confirmation from NUFC, the section we have agreed in principle with the club and Gallowgate Flags is the Gallowgate upper. We will be in touch regarding ways to move with us once we hear more from the club. This will be before the ST deadline. We hope this helps your decision on where your new seat will be.

 

Demand will be high, and there is no guarantee that you will be able to obtain a ticket. Our ambition is to turn the Gallowgate into a wall of black and white, inspired by the yellow wall of Dortmund. This is just the beginning of the movement.

 

Singing doesn't have to be limited to the singing section. Sing loud, sing proud and support the club we all love.

 

#BringBackTheNoise!

 

Howay the lads!

 

WorHyem1892

The idea is that it'd be a section for like minded fans to get together and sing and wave flags throughout the game and not just pre-kick off. Unofficially, they'd be standing one would assume and Wor Hyem are working hard with Gallowgate flags and the club to ochestrate it.

 

It's exactly what all stadiums need across the country in response to this ridiculous away section at pitch side crap. Away fans and clubs shouldn't feel at home as it should be a disadvantage.

 

Wor Hyem works as a name as it obviously means our home. It is our home. Whilst it might not have a punchy ring to it or whatever it makes sense and regardless of that these lads are really trying to make a positive difference for all match goers.

 

They essentially are teaming up with Gallowgate Flags but are focusing more on the vocal aspects and dealing with the club to obtain a singing section as one of their current main goals. Gallowgate Flags work predominantly with the more visual aspects and their limitations within the ground.

 

It is pretty much the same thing I agree but different people head up different aspects.
